| Abstract | Part 1 The agent-principal approach in international finance: the agent-principal framework the basic model government leverage and the efficiency of foreign finance summary of major hypotheses. Part 2 Debt versus equity in a cross-country context: the test format and data base basic empirical results some extensions of the empirical analysis summary. Part 3 The effects of debt and equity inflows - time-series analyses: major objectives the structure of capital inflows and economic performance - overview co-operative versus non-co-operative transfer negotiations the regulation of capital inflows external financing, government regulations and economic performance. Part 4 summary and conclusions. |
